Key fobs

Key fobs are becoming more common in both business and homes. They are more manageable than keys in physical form and can be linked to security systems. They also offer a higher level of control for the user, as they can be disabled if they are lost or stolen. They are also much more durable than conventional keys and resist rusting and corrosion.

Unlike traditional keys, they make use of a small radio transmitter to communicate with the vehicle. When the key is activated, it sends a signal to the vehicle, which enables it to turn on the engine and unlock the doors. This is why it's vital to keep track your key fob and not to lose it.

If you are looking to buy a new keyfob, it is best to purchase from a trusted dealer. It should be able to transmit an effective and reliable signal with your vehicle. It is also important to be aware that not all key fobs are the same and have different functions.

To stop theft of cars car key reprogramming manufacturers usually include a certain level security. These systems aren't 100% secure however, and thieves have been known to use simple tools to gain access to vehicles.

The tiny watch batteries that are commonly found in household products will be used on a large number of key fobs. It is easy to locate these batteries in a variety of stores, including pharmacies and home improvement stores. These batteries usually have a life of several years, but they are not indestructible and will eventually fail.

If your key fob ceases functioning, it could be a sign that the battery should be replaced. It is not always possible to tell whether this is the cause, so it's best to speak with an expert.

A new key fob is typically programmed by a dealer. The dealership is equipped with specialized diagnostic equipment that can be used to programme the chip in the new key. Locksmiths can also perform this.

Transponders

Transponders have become a standard procedure for nearly all vehicles built over the past 20 years. The purpose of this technology is to stop auto theft by making sure that the car is not able to start without the proper signal being sent from the key. It is important to keep in mind that this kind of car key has to be programmed to be compatible with the specific vehicle you have. It is crucial to contact a locksmith when you are having problems with your keys. A professional will ensure that the key is programmed correctly and also give replacement keys and fobs.

To program a new key, you'll require two keys that work. Put one of the working keys into the ignition and turn it. Place the key in the ignition for a few seconds then quickly remove it. This will cause the system to enter an operating mode. When it happens, you'll be required to follow the steps to the specific model of your vehicle. You can find the complete instructions in the owner's manual or by searching the internet for the model you have.

Although you might be able to replace the chip on your existing car key, you will require an additional transponder from the dealer or auto parts store. If you own a brand new vehicle, you'll likely require the assistance of an expert for assistance, as the chips have to be programmed to work with your specific car's anti-theft system. Keys

There are a variety of different kinds of keys for cars available. Some are more secure than others, but they all need to be programmed to work with your vehicle. It is possible to program a new key at home if have the proper tools. However, you may need to consult your owner's manual or an expert mechanic for specific instructions on how to do so.

Certain manufacturers provide replacement keys from dealers that are programmed for your car. These keys are much more expensive than a regular key, however they offer extra protection against theft. They are also readily available through a local dealer or online distributor.

In the 1990s most manufacturers began to use keys that had integrated chips to help stop theft. These chips are situated inside the head of keys and send signals when the key is inserted into the ignition. If the signal matches a code stored in the car's computer, the engine will start. Transponder keys can be purchased with a rolling signal that changes every time the key is used. These keys are more difficult to duplicate, which makes them a reliable anti-theft device. They are available at most hardware stores or locksmiths.
